                        Not facts exactly, but an observation.

                        Covid doesn't do well out doors especially in the day time. It can't take being dried out and ultraviolet straight out kills it. It does best in lower temperatures and indoors where there is less ultraviolet and it has a better chance of reaching the next person before the droplets containing it dry out.

                        In lowland Arizona like Phoenix, people head indoors to more virus friendly air conditioned spaces. It's hard to be outside when it is 115 in the shade. If you are in your own home, you are great with social distancing and all. However, if you are inside hosting a party or at a mall it is not so good.

                        The going inside in the summer exists in the whole southern US except for high altitude or the right on the west coast. Anyone having spent a hot summer day in Houston or Atlanta can attest to the wonder of air conditioning. Gathering indoors is the issue with virus transmission.

                        It's not quite so universal as the need to stay indoors in a Mid West winter day, but it still results in many of us inside a building and in close quarters.

                        If we all had enough N95 masks we could probably knock it right out. It is all about breaking the chain of transmission. We sure don't have all the information and understanding of this yet, but we appear to know a lot more than we did in March.

                        Another data point has to be the virus behavior in hot an humid places. Singapore is more or less a first world place. It is certainly not a destitute third world hole. It is also just three degrees above the equator. Despite way stronger measures that we undertook, they have not stamped it out.
